Abstract

The invention discloses an elevator running environment monitoring device which comprises a lift car. The elevator running environment monitoring device further comprises an elevator control cabinet, a control circuit board, a lift car running speed receiver, a lift car speed sensor used for detecting the running speed of the lift car, an oxygen concentration detector used for detecting the oxygen concentration in the lift car, a display and a monitoring center. The lift car speed sensor, the oxygen concentration detector, the lift car running speed receiver and the display are electrically connected with the control circuit board. The lift car running speed receiver receives speed signals provided in the elevator control cabinet during automatic running, overhaul running, fire protection running and fault slide running and also receives speed signals of the lift car speed sensor. The control circuit board is connected with the monitoring center and used for giving out rescue signals to the monitoring center. The elevator running environment monitoring device has the advantages that elevator riders and rescue personnel can know the speed, temperature and illuminance of an elevator in real time, the phenomenon that the elevator riders are panic can be avoided, and the rescue personnel can rescue trapped persons in time.
